About Bail Bond Service Law in Rouen, France

Bail Bond Service refers to the legal process through which an accused person can be released from custody pending their trial. In Rouen, France, Bail Bond Service is governed by specific laws and regulations that dictate the conditions for granting bail, the amount to be paid, and the responsibilities of both the accused and the bail bond service provider.

Local Laws Overview

In Rouen, France, there are several key aspects of the law related to Bail Bond Service that you should be aware of:

  • The eligibility criteria for bail may vary based on the severity of the alleged offense and the individual's criminal history.
  • The court can impose certain conditions for granting bail, such as surrendering travel documents, regular reporting to designated authorities, or refraining from contacting specific individuals.
  • The bail amount is determined based on various factors, including the perceived flight risk, the seriousness of the alleged offense, and the financial resources of the individual.
  • Failure to comply with the conditions of release may result in the revocation of bail and the individual being returned to custody until their trial.

Frequently Asked Questions

1. Can I get bail if I have a criminal record?

Having a criminal record may impact your eligibility for bail, but it does not automatically disqualify you. The court will consider various factors, including the nature of your previous offenses and your behavior since the convictions.

2. How is the bail amount determined?

The bail amount is determined by the court, taking into account the seriousness of the alleged offense, the flight risk, your ties to the community, and your financial situation.

3. What happens if I can't afford to pay the bail amount?

If you are unable to pay the full bail amount, you may seek the assistance of a bail bond service provider. They can pay the bail on your behalf in exchange for a fee, typically a percentage of the total bail amount.

4. Can the conditions of my bail be modified?

In some cases, it is possible to request a modification of the bail conditions. You would need to present valid reasons to the court for such a request, which may include changes in circumstances, employment, or residential status.

5. What happens if I violate the conditions of my bail?

If you violate the conditions of your bail, the court may issue a warrant for your arrest, and you can be returned to custody until your trial. It is crucial to comply with all the conditions to avoid further legal complications.
